数据发送完了没有一个高电平脉冲

[复制链接]
478|10
 楼主| jiajs 发表于 2017-1-7 20:03 | 显示全部楼层 |阅读模式

调 SPI时,在配置完后发现SPI的时钟跟数据都有数据,但是SPISTEA一直为低电平,数据发送完了没有一个高电平脉冲。
有人知道是什么问题吗?
jiaxw 发表于 2017-1-7 20:06 | 显示全部楼层
这个信号是需要配置寄存器发生的吧
 楼主| jiajs 发表于 2017-1-7 20:10 | 显示全部楼层
对哪个寄存器进行配置
yszong 发表于 2017-1-7 20:13 | 显示全部楼层
数据寄存器里面写数据了吗
 楼主| jiajs 发表于 2017-1-7 20:16 | 显示全部楼层
写了啊
wuhany 发表于 2017-1-7 20:18 | 显示全部楼层
你不会是用示波器看的吧,速度太快 看不出来。
huangchui 发表于 2017-1-7 20:21 | 显示全部楼层

你用逻辑分析仪采下数据就能看到高低变化了 。
zhenykun 发表于 2017-1-7 20:26 | 显示全部楼层
我也遇到了类似问题,我改用循环发送后。可以通过示波器看到发送的数据和时钟信号。
 楼主| jiajs 发表于 2017-1-7 20:29 | 显示全部楼层
那咱两可以讨论讨论了
lizye 发表于 2017-1-7 20:32 | 显示全部楼层
个人建议周期性的发送数据 ,也就是调用循环函数这样在示波器上就可以看到一个个的尖峰脉冲 ,这当然就是高电平了。
 楼主| jiajs 发表于 2017-1-7 20:34 | 显示全部楼层
嗯,那我按大家的说法挨个排查一下,先结贴啦,谢谢哈
您需要登录后才可以回帖 登录 | 注册

本版积分规则

940

主题

11975

帖子

6

粉丝
快速回复 在线客服 返回列表 返回顶部